Hydrido complexes, especially of the platinum group metals, have a pivotal role in homogeneous catalysis (1). They appear as intermediates in many catalytic cycles, including hydroformylation, asymmetric hydrogenation, hydroxycarboxylation, and oligomerisation of olefins. Determination of the electrochemical surface area (ECSA) platinum supported on carbon (Pt/C) electrocatalysts through hydrogen adsorption/desorption region has been revisited. Conventionally, ECSA is calculated by using H-adsorption (Had), H-desorption (Hde) or both regions to calculate corresponding charge.
